New VeggieTales DVD From Big Idea Entertainment

Monday, July 11th, 2011

Big Idea Entertainment will be releasing a new VeggieTales DVD title in time for the holidays. VeggieTales: The Little Drummer Boy follows Junior Asparagus as The Little Drummer Boy, a lonely child who happens to stumble upon the birth of Jesus and discovers the true meaning of Christmas.

The DVD will feature multi-Grammy and Dove Award-winning artists Bebe and Cece Winans, singing their rendition of “The Little Drummer Boy,” as well as original songs such as “Can’t Live Without Ewe” and the all-new silly song “The 8 Polish Foods of Christmas.”

Big Idea to Release New VeggieTales DVD, Teams with Manufacturers

Monday, April 26th, 2010

Big Idea Entertainment is releasing a brand new VeggieTales adventure targeted towards girls, VeggieTales: Sweetpea Beauty—A Girl After God’s Own Heart. The DVD, to be released on July 31 in Christian market stores and on August 3 in the general marketplace, tells a tale of true beauty.

When a decree is made that only the most beautiful can rule the land, the insecure Queen Blueberry banishes Sweetpea Beauty to a dark forest. Sweetpea’s fate seems bleak until a charming prince, a band of merry minstrels, and seven snow peas come to her rescue. The DVD also features the tale of Snoodlerella and bonus features such as sing-along songs.

Beginning July 31, Big Idea Entertainment will roll out a line of Sweetpea Beauty-themed consumer products. Merchandise will include plush toys of Sweetpea Beauty and Prince Larry from Gund, a puzzle from Talicor, purse and shoe charms from Crocs/Jibbitz, and more.

Gund Recalls Baby Board Books

Wednesday, April 7th, 2010

In cooperation with the U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C), Gund is conducting a voluntary recall of its paperboard books marketed under the Gund Baby brand. The company received three reports from consumers that the Styrofoam material used to affix the baby rattle/plastic handle to the binding of the book can become dislodged if chewed or picked at. This could present a choking hazard to infants and young children, although no injuries have been reported.
